A self-retaining suture comprises a composite filament. The filament has retainers on the surface such that the filament can engage and retain tissue without knots. The filament comprises at least two materials having different properties. A surface material of the filament has properties which enhance the formation, elevation and/or deployment of the retainers. A core material of the filament has properties which enhance the tensile strength of the filament. The surgical filament is thin and flexible and may be used for suturing. Methods for manufacturing the filament and retainers are also described.

Provided herein are sutures to be used in a procedure applied to tissue, and methods for forming such sutures. A suture can include an elongated suture body and a plurality of heat-contact mediated retainers extending from and along the elongated suture body. The heat-contact mediated retainers can be formed by temporarily contacting the elongated suture body with one or more heated element.

A self-retaining suture comprises a variable-dimension filament which varies in size and/or shape along the length of the filament. The variation in size and/or shape results in a variation in the distribution of filament material from one region of the filament to the next. The filament has retainers formed in the surface such that the filament can engage and retain tissue. The retainers are formed in a manner that makes use of regions of the filament where additional material is distributed. The resulting self-retaining suture has a greater minimum cross-section than would be created using an equivalent uniform filament. The resulting self-retaining suture consequently has a greater tensile strength. Methods for manufacturing the filament and retainers are also described.

Article produced has a self-retaining suture wherein a force is used to squeeze the suture causing retainers to form out of material from the suture body. In an embodiment of the invention, fins are formed between the retainers and the suture body, wherein said fins support the retainers. In another embodiment, retainer stops are provided in order to prevent the retainer from settling back in the body of the suture.

Provided herein are sutures for use in a procedure applied to tissue, and methods for forming such sutures. Some sutures include bi-directional retainers, each of which can be deployed in two directions, but once deployed in one direction, resist motion in the opposite direction. Other sutures include uni-directional retainers that are conical in shape, and include tissue engaging protrusions that extend from edges and/or angled walls of the conical retainers.

Provided herein are sutures to be used in a procedure applied to tissue, and methods for forming such sutures. A suture can include an elongated suture body having a periphery, and a plurality of retainers formed from molten material applied to portions of the periphery. The retainers can extend from and be arranged along at least a segment of the elongated suture body. The retainers can be formed by applying molten material to portions of the periphery of the elongated suture body and cooling the material to form the retainers.
